Peace vs Justice
Filmmaker, Klaartje Quirins

Klaartje Quirijns is a Dutch film and television director and producer. In The Netherlands she worked as a documentary director and producer for the public stations VPRO, IKON and NPS.

Peace vs. Justice (2011) is a documentary about the Lord's Resistance Army, a rebel group and heterodox Christian cult which operates in northern Uganda, South Sudan, the Central African Republic and the Democratic Republic of the Congo. Its stated goals include establishment of multi-party democracy, ruling Uganda according to the Ten Commandments.
The group appears to largely function as a personality cult of its leader Joseph Kony, and has been accused of widespread human rights violations, including murder, abduction, mutilation, child-sex slavery, and forcing children to participate in hostilities.

In the documentary, Quirijns visualises the tensions between the International Criminal Court in The Hague, Netherlands and the Lord's Resistance Army.
